mysql 临时字段 mysql临时变量

导读:MySQL是一款非常强大的数据库管理系统,它提供了许多功能和工具来帮助用户更好地处理数据 。其中 , 临时变量是MySQL中一个非常重要的概念,通过使用临时变量,用户可以在查询中存储和操作值,从而实现更高效、灵活的数据处理 。本文将介绍临时变量的相关知识,以序号排序,详细解析其用法和注意事项 。
【mysql 临时字段 mysql临时变量】1. 什么是临时变量?
临时变量是指在MySQL查询过程中,临时存储和操作值的一种机制 。它可以在查询中使用,也可以在存储过程和函数中使用 。与普通变量不同的是,临时变量只在当前连接中有效 , 并且会在连接关闭后自动销毁 。
2. 如何定义临时变量?
在MySQL中,可以使用SET语句来定义和赋值临时变量 。例如,SET @var_name = value; 这里 , @var_name是变量名 , value是变量值 。需要注意的是,变量名必须以@符号开头 。
3. 如何使用临时变量?
在MySQL查询中,可以使用SELECT语句来获取临时变量的值 。例如,SELECT @var_name; 这里,@var_name是变量名 。在存储过程和函数中,可以直接使用变量名来操作临时变量的值 。
4. 临时变量的作用范围是什么?
临时变量的作用范围只在当前连接中有效 。也就是说,如果在一个查询中定义了临时变量 , 那么在另一个查询中是无法访问该变量的 。
5. 临时变量的注意事项
使用临时变量需要注意以下几点:
- 变量名必须以@符号开头 。
- 变量名不能与MySQL关键字相同 。
- 变量名区分大小写 。
- 变量值可以是任何MySQL支持的数据类型 。
- 在存储过程和函数中,可以使用IN、OUT或INOUT参数来传递临时变量 。
总结:本文详细介绍了MySQL中临时变量的相关知识,包括定义、赋值、使用和作用范围等方面 。通过使用临时变量 , 用户可以更高效、灵活地处理数据,在实际应用中具有非常重要的作用 。

    推荐阅读